> { .compatible = "lwn,bk4", .data = &spidev_of_check },
> { .compatible = "menlo,m53cpld", .data = &spidev_of_check },
> { .compatible = "micron,spi-authenta", .data = &spidev_of_check },
> + { .compatible = "qca,spidev", .data = &spidev_of_check },

No, this needs to correspond to the hardware being controlled via spidev
not to an implementation detail. Any new compatibles also need to be
documented.
